  • Canada imposes a temporary 10% safeguard tariff on imported canned vegetables.
  • The tariff will remain in force for up to 200 days while officials reassess market conditions.
  • The Department of Finance said the move follows an investigation into trade diversion.
  • Policy aims to protect domestic agricultural producers and food processors from import competition.
  • Importers and grocery chains will face added costs from the 10% tariff on canned vegetable shipments.

Sugar markets steady after U.S.-Iran pact cools energy prices

Sugar markets steady after U.S.-Iran pact cools energy prices

Global sugar prices steadied on Monday after an initial U.S.-Iran agreement to end their conflict and reopen the Strait of Hormuz sent energy prices sharply lower. The move altered the relative economics for cane mills, encouraging sweetener output over biofuel ethanol production and prompting volatility in raw and white sugar futures.
